The Directorate of Transport is in charge to manage, control the means
of transport by road, by waterway, by sea and elaborate all regulations to facilitate and
guarantee the circulation safety.
The Directorate of Transport is lead by a Director General who is
assisted by a Deputy Director General.
The Directorate of Transport is composed of three departments :
DEPARTMENT OF Roads Transport
The Department of Road Transport is in charge :
Prepare, elaborate the regulations to control, keep the safety and coordinate the
transport by road, by municipal road and by railway.

DEPARTMENT OF Water Transport
The Department of Water Transport is in charge :
-
Manage the transport by river, channel, stream, lake.
-
Elaborate and control the respect of regulations and disciplines of water transport.
-
Control and follow-up the development policy of those transports.
-
Deliver the driving license, the ship certificate, the mechanic certificate and
the exploitation authorization.
-
Control all the local port area in the country.
-
Control of the ship status in the country.
